1. Set Your Finances


The first and most important measure is establishing a achievable financial plan. Figure out how much you're willing to spend on the whole process, from purchasing the land to end-stage interior finishes. This financial plan should account for all costs, including:

  • Land purchase

  • Building materials and labor

  • Design and architectural fees

  • Permits and reviews

  • Surprise expenses (it’s smart to set aside at least 10-15% of your budget for contingencies)


Once you have a well-defined financial plan, you can sidestep unnecessary surprises down the road and take smart choices about the extent of your project.

2. Find and Purchase the Right Land


Place is critical. Whether you're seeking a serene rural area or a lively city-based See here neighborhood, choosing the right land is critical. Before sealing the deal, confirm the land meets your needs and check factors like:

  • Zoning laws and building restrictions

  • Access to utilities (water, gas, electricity, waste systems)

  • Soil quality and water flow

  • Proximity to educational institutions, healthcare facilities, and shops


Additionally, it’s a smart decision to organize the land checked and analyzed to mitigate any shocks that could make difficult the building journey.

4. Choose a Trustworthy Contractor


Selecting the right contractor to bring to life your vision is key to the completion of your home. A experienced contractor will make your dream a reality while adhering to the agreed-upon time frame and financial plan. When searching for a contractor, consider the following:

  • Testimonials and client reviews from previous clients

  • Experience with related work

  • Licensing and legal protections

  • A transparent bidding process


It’s also smart to meet with several contractors to choose someone you feel confident collaborating with. Don’t rush this process—choosing the right contractor can make the difference between the difference between a stress-free process and a difficult one.
